Beschreibung
Für unseren Kunden in Frankfurt sind wir auf der Suche nach einem Senior Java FullStack Entwickler (m/w/d).Projekt-/Aufgabenbeschreibung:
- Agile Softwareentwicklung innerhalb eines Scrum-Teams für Fahrzeugprojekte
- Weiterentwicklung der Softwarekomponenten des Fahrgastinformationssystems und deren Entwicklungswerkzeug
- Konzeption, Programmierung, Test und Dokumentation von Software in den Bereichen Backend, Frontend und Betriebsinfrastruktur
- Testautomatisierung und Continuous Integration
- Schnittstelle in der Kommunikation zwischen der technischen/fachlichen Betriebsführung und dem Entwicklungsprojekt
- Abstimmung von Anforderungen mit Product Ownern, Auftraggebern und externen Zulieferern/Partnern
- Analyse und Beratung hinsichtlich der Machbarkeit neuer Anforderungen
- Konfigurationsmanagement, Release-Management
- Beratung des Product-Owner-Teams durch Anforderungsanalysen und Aufwandsschätzungen
- Programmierung / Implementierung / Customizing technischer Komponenten in Applikationen auf Basis der genutzten Technologien inkl. dazugehöriger Schnittstellen, Module und entsprechender Datenbanken unter Einhaltung der Standards des Auftraggebers (z.B. Nutzung der standardisierten Entwicklungsumgebungen und Programmierrichtlinien)
- Beheben von Fehlern aus den Testphasen in den Applikationen / Komponenten
- Dokumentation der technischen Komponenten
- Erstellen von Systemdokumentationen
- Erstellen von Lieferpaketen für die betreffenden Applikationen
- Einrichten von Entwicklungsumgebungen incl. Continuous Integration
- Durchführen von Code-Reviews, Komponententests, Modultests, Modulgruppentests
- Vorbereitung von Entscheidungsvorlagen zu technischen Themen
- Präsentationen zu technisch komplexen Themenstellungen
- Berichten von Risiken und Problemen an die technischen Architekten und an das Projektmanagement
Anforderungen:
must have:
- Software Entwicklung: Java, Java EE, JUnit, JavaScript, JSON, CSS3
- Methodenkompetenz, Modellierung, Vorgehensmodelle: Agile Softwareentwicklung (SCRUM) Projektmanagement-Know-how
- Software Architektur(management)
- Umfangreiche und praktische Realisierungs- und Architekturerfahrung in Java-Software-Projekten (Backend und Frontend)
- Erfahrungen in der Testautomatisierung (Unit-Tests, Integrationstests, Akzeptanztests)
nice to have:
- Problemlösungs-/ Arbeitsorganisations-Know-how
- Know-how zur Identifikation Chancen/ Risiken
- Präsentations-Know-how, Kommunikations- und Moderations-Know-how
- Know-how zu Führung/ Teamverhalten
- Kenntnisse und Erfahrungen im Bereich AWS (Amazon Cloud)
- Kenntnisse und Erfahrungen im Bereich GIT, Jenkins, Docker
Umfeld (Must Have):
CSS, Java, Java EE, JavaScript, JSON, Junit, Testautomatisierung
Umfeld (Nice to Have):
AWS, Docker, Git, Jenkins
Dauer: asap bis 27.12.2019 mit der Option auf Verlängerung
Abgabefrist beim Kunden: asap
Wenn Sie Interesse haben und die Anforderungen ausreichend abdecken, bitten wir Sie um kurzfristige Rückmeldung unter Angabe Ihrer Kontaktdaten, Ihrer Konditionen für den genannten Einsatzort sowie Ihres Profils (vorzugsweise in Word).
Gerne können Sie uns dieses per E-Mail an schicken. Wir weisen Sie darauf hin, dass das Verschicken von Emails unverschlüsselt stattfindet.
Wir weisen Sie darauf hin, dass der Versand von Emails allgemein als unsicher gilt. Sollten Sie an einer verschlüsselten und somit sicheren Übertragungsmethode interessiert sein, dann können Sie sich direkt über unser Projektportal https://mindheads.de/_cand_find-job-list.php auf die Position bewerben. Ihr Profil wird dann verschlüsselt in unser System hochgeladen.
Für eventuelle Rückfragen stehen wir Ihnen gerne zur Verfügung.
mindheads GmbH
Heinrichsdamm 40A
96047 Bamberg
Tel.